5G Technology and Edge Computing
Faster and More Responsive Apps: 5G technology enables faster data speeds, lower latency, and smoother real-time interactions. This allows mobile apps to deliver better video streaming, gaming, live collaboration, cloud processing, and IoT experiences.
Edge computing further improves performance by processing data closer to the user instead of relying only on distant cloud servers. This reduces delays and improves responsiveness.
For businesses, 5G and edge computing open new possibilities for high-performance mobile applications that depend on real-time data.

Progressive Web Apps and Cross-Platform Development
Faster Development with Wider Reach: Progressive Web Apps (PWAs) offer app-like experiences through web browsers. They are lightweight, fast, accessible, and cost-effective for businesses that want to reach users across devices without building separate native apps.
Cross-platform frameworks such as Flutter, React Native, and Xamarin also remain popular because they allow developers to build apps for iOS and Android using shared codebases.
This approach reduces development time, improves consistency, and lowers costs while still delivering strong user experiences.
Enhanced Security and Privacy Measures
Security Is No Longer Optional: Mobile apps often handle personal information, payment data, location details, health records, and business-sensitive information. This makes security a top priority in 2026.
Developers are focusing on secure authentication, encryption, biometric login, consent management, secure APIs, fraud detection, and compliance with privacy regulations.
Strong app security protects users, builds trust, and reduces the risk of data breaches or reputational damage.

Sustainable and Ethical App Development
Businesses are becoming more aware of environmental impact, digital wellbeing, privacy, accessibility, and ethical technology use. Sustainable app development focuses on lightweight code, efficient performance, reduced battery consumption, and responsible data usage.
Ethical app development also means avoiding dark patterns, respecting user consent, reducing algorithmic bias, and designing inclusive experiences for different user groups.
In 2026, responsible technology is becoming a trust-building factor for modern brands.
